JavaScriptでのチェックリスト項目の完了
同様の方法で、完了ボタンにもイベントを設定しましょう。
let mark = document.createElement('span');
mark.classList.add('mark');
mark.textContent = '完了';
mark.addEventListener('click', function() {
// ここにタスクを完了としてマークするコードを書きます
});
li.appendChild(mark);
タスクを完了済みとしてマークするには、対応するliタグにCSSクラスを追加する必要があります。 例えば、このクラスをdoneと名付けましょう。
このクラスに対して、適切なCSSコードを記述できます:
#list .done {
text-decoration: line-through;
}
説明されたタスクを解決するために、不足しているコード部分を完成させてください。